Output 70128617d8fae0f3c4e1e9a23f3da204b4c5b9213624e59972460184bacba3a8:0

value
650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ab76726fa3b9b3d33f86f8bee5194a40304129e OP_EQUAL
address
348HCbE5mjMNmnS2r557vtJVQmbnUVBXPx
transaction
70128617d8fae0f3c4e1e9a23f3da204b4c5b9213624e59972460184bacba3a8
spent
true